What a surprise to be the first to review this ! When I spotted it at Amazon I was seduced by the bonus tracks. This really would have made it a best of-live, hadn't it been for the fact that there's nothing from my favourite album The Raven. The voice of Cornwell is on here and at its very best. There is as always the excellent rhytm section (Burnel-Black)and the Doors-alike organ of Dave Greenfield. Listen to this and you will realize that the Stranglers are really New Wave and not Punk. Highlight : Toiler on the Sea.

Live at Wood Hall is an exciting journey through the artist's concert repertoire, freshly recorded in the converted chapel of Victoria (Canada)'s Conservatory of Music. Alongside more than an album's worth of original songs of love and hope to social and political commentary, Allison Crowe covers her favourites - in a range from roots & blues, through folk, pop/rock, jazz and Broadway. Larry Anschell (Pearl Jam, k-os, Sarah McLachlan) captured the music on tape, as natural as breathing, and Alix Whitmire designed the beautiful artwork/CD cover.
